Delhi Homes: Innovative Interior Design Ideas for Small Spaces

Living in Delhi homes often means adapting to compact living spaces, but innovative interior design can transform even the smallest areas into stylish and functional homes. Here are some creative design ideas to maximize space and enhance the aesthetic appeal of your small home.
1. Embrace Multi-Functional Furniture: Invest in furniture that serves multiple purposes. Sofa beds, storage ottomans, and extendable dining tables can help you make the most of limited space. Consider a foldable desk that can be tucked away when not in use, allowing for a clutter-free environment.
2. Utilize Vertical Space: Take advantage of vertical space by installing shelves or wall-mounted cabinets. This draws the eye upward, making the room feel larger while providing ample storage. Use tall bookshelves, hanging plants, or artwork to add character without sacrificing floor space.
3. Choose Light Colors: Opt for light color palettes to create an airy and spacious feel. Soft whites, pastel shades, and light grays reflect more light, making small rooms appear larger. You can add pops of color through decor items like cushions, rugs, and artwork.
4. Create Zones with Rugs: Define different areas in an open-plan space using rugs. A well-placed rug can create a cozy nook for reading or lounging, visually separating spaces without the need for physical barriers. This approach adds texture and warmth to the design.
5. Opt for Mirrors: Mirrors are a designer’s secret weapon for small spaces. Strategically placing mirrors can create the illusion of depth and openness. Consider a large mirror on one wall or a series of smaller mirrors to reflect light and enhance the overall aesthetic.
6. Smart Storage Solutions: Incorporate creative storage solutions like under-bed storage, wall hooks, or built-in cabinets. Use decorative baskets and bins to keep items organized and out of sight. Don’t overlook the potential of furniture with hidden storage, like beds with drawers underneath.
7. Personalize with Artwork: Add personality and flair to your small space with carefully chosen artwork. A gallery wall featuring your favorite pieces can make a big impact without taking up physical space. Use frames of varying sizes for an eclectic look that tells your story.
8. Bring in Natural Light: Maximize natural light to make your space feel larger and more inviting. Keep window treatments light and airy, and consider using sheer curtains. If privacy is a concern, opt for frosted window films that let in light while maintaining seclusion.
9. Go Green with Indoor Plants: Incorporate indoor plants to bring life and vibrancy to your space. Plants improve air quality and add a pop of color. Choose low-maintenance varieties like succulents or snake plants that thrive in small areas and require minimal care.
Conclusion: Designing a small space in Delhi doesn't have to compromise style or functionality. By embracing innovative design ideas, you can create a beautiful, inviting home that reflects your personality. With the right approach, even the tiniest apartment can feel spacious and comfortable.
